Understanding Large Tree Removal Needs

Recognizing the Importance of Tree Removal

Large tree removal for estates in DeLand, FL is an essential tree care service that protects both the safety and the appearance of residential and commercial properties. Overgrown or hazardous trees can threaten roofs, driveways, fences, and power lines, especially during Florida’s storm season. Factors such as disease, root damage, age, or hurricane-related stress often weaken mature trees, making timely removal critical to prevent falling limbs or uprooted trunks. Professional tree removal services in DeLand not only reduce the risk of property damage and personal injury but also improve the overall landscape value and curb appeal of your estate. Acting quickly when you notice leaning trunks, hollow spots, or dead branches can help property owners avoid emergencies, protect nearby healthy trees, and save on costly storm-related repairs.

Evaluating Tree Health and Risks

Identifying Signs of Tree Distress

Evaluating tree health is crucial for determining the necessity of large tree removal in DeLand, FL. Trees showing signs of distress, such as dead branches, fungal growth, or leaf discoloration, may require removal. Certified arborists can assess these symptoms and provide expert recommendations on whether a tree poses a risk to the property or inhabitants.

Understanding Risk Factors

Several risk factors contribute to the need for large tree removal. These include disease, pest infestations, and structural instability. Trees that lean significantly or have damaged roots can become hazardous during storms. Understanding these risks allows property owners to make informed decisions and prioritize tree removal before it becomes an urgent matter.

Responsible Disposal Practices

Responsible disposal of tree debris is a critical aspect of the removal process. Tree removal companies in DeLand, FL, often recycle wood and branches, turning them into mulch or firewood. This sustainable approach reduces waste and supports environmental conservation, aligning with eco-friendly property management practices.
